I have Admon plugin, version 1.0.0.94.
It is enabled on a Client that contains 107 computers.
Admon is only reporting results for 42 of the computers.
Any suggestions you can provide to resolve this would be appreciated.

Have a look on all agents for the admon script to be run. The script runs and collects the data then places data in the database where plugin reads data and says it sees xxx amount of computer IDs reporting in.
So if script runs on all 100 PCs and only 30 report back, look for errors in the returns of the script data or if the script failed to get scheduled on the agents.

The plugin only shows agents that have successfully scanned admin group. I have been working on this tool for the new Habitat plugin and have made some changes to how it operates to make it a better tool.
I will work to move those changes over to this plugin so that the process is improved.
If you want to see what the Habitat version looks like then see http://support.plugins4automate.com/vie ... ee04648c64
The new (LAGM) tool will be the next generation of the Admon tool. It lists all agents it should be scanning whether or not they have reported anything and allows you to force a scan directly from the agent list on any agent. There are several improvements planned for this tool moving forward.
